VR for Exploring Art: Revealing Layers of the Past

VR for Exploring Art at TU Delft’s XR Zone invites visitors to step inside the layered history of a medieval painting. By merging VR, advanced scanning, and eye-tracking technologies, the project reveals hidden versions beneath modern restorations, allowing users to explore art’s evolving narrative under shifting light. This immersive experience redefines how we perceive authenticity, interpretation, and the living dialogue between past and present.

Opening of the Academic Year – Turning a Moment into a Message

For TU Delft’s Opening of the Academic Year, a single evocative image anchored a comprehensive visual identity—from website banners and email invites to animations, printed materials, and spatial projections. Led by one dedicated designer in collaboration with Live Events, the graphics team wove a cohesive language of color, rhythm, and motion to ensure every touchpoint emotionally resonated. Sound design elevated animated segments, while coordination across teams delivered a polished, immersive experience that transformed a moment into a memorable message.

Virtual Production 4 Education

Media Lab work in progress at the Delft University of Technology NewMedia Centre. Setting up a Virtual production pipeline for education. Testing Unreal Engine and Zero Density Virtual production software with Vive trackers and available equipment in the NewMedia Centre Studio. Subject is a video directed by Maik Helgers about Mars Vehicles presented by Sebastiaan de Vet.
